Analysis

The most recent figure for wood pulp — import quantity, annual growth rate in Sri Lanka is 23.43 % change on previous year, measured in 2024.

The figure is up 559.7% on the previous year and down 71.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, wood pulp — import quantity, annual growth rate in Sri Lanka peaked at 414.81 % change on previous year in 1971 and was at its lowest, -85.6 % change on previous year, in 1989.

Sri Lanka ranks 41st of 185 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
